About the corpus
The corpus contains 191 texts: 179 recorded by Werner Arnold in Maalula in 1985 and 12 poems and songs recorded in the 1990s. Audio is available for most materials. The texts are accompanied by German translations.
Annotation and search
- search by word form, lemma, and translation;
- parts of speech, inflectional categories, and verb classes;
- subject, object, and possessive agreement labels;
- metadata and full-text display.
Morphological analysis was produced automatically by S. A. Zemlyanskaya and may be ambiguous. Select a complex label to read its explanation; a question mark identifies an interpretation still requiring expert confirmation.
